While Monday saw five-star offensive tackle Olu Olubobola announce his commitment to the Fighting Irish, and Friday could bring good news on the defensive side of the ball, Thursday brought a new commitment as well, as Notre Dame flipped a former Big Ten verbal. Notre Dame Lands Commitment from Offensive Lineman Jackson Hill West Hills (Chaminade), California product Jackson Hill announced his commitment to Notre Dame on Thursday morning. This comes after Hill had previously been committed to UCLA.…
